Output a66131e1ea749fc30bb7cde2f7fc89512ca6bbd33aa1069a32874edb98d8e8e8:0

value
72607
script pubkey
OP_HASH160 OP_PUSHBYTES_20 835e32541551cf6289f3cba8407dcf9f428fe3ae OP_EQUAL
address
3DfdHZt7Tk8iGXFivYbLvMzXyShiWZEJ9G
transaction
a66131e1ea749fc30bb7cde2f7fc89512ca6bbd33aa1069a32874edb98d8e8e8
confirmations
211221
spent
true